HIGLEY, Ariz. — An East Valley school district is reacting to Friday’s school shootings in Connecticut.
The Higley Unifed School District released this statement:
“Our thoughts and deepest sympathies are with the families of Newtown who lost loved ones in today’s shooting,” said Higley Unified School District Superintendent Dr. Denise Birdwell. “We wish schools faced no such circumstances, but tragedies cannot be anticipated. We recognize that situations like this happen and we must do our best to be prepared. Times like these give us pause, and we reflect on our security systems to assure our continued vigilance in protecting our students, staff and faculty.”
